Logging Equipment Operators Salary in Washington
In Washington, logging equipment operators earn a median of $74,400 per year.

How Washington compares
Refit analysis ·In Washington, logging equipment operators earn a median of $74,400 — 51% above the national median of $49,210. Locally the range runs $58,690 to $81,960. About 1,150 people hold this role in the state.
Refit analysis ·Washington ranks #1 of 37 states for logging equipment operators pay — roughly the 100th percentile among states. That is the highest median of any state with released data. State employment of about 1,150 also shapes how competitive local openings are.
